I xcopied C: to L: with the results shown below the tear strip.  So I  
expected problems when I ran xcomp.  
 
Its log shows this:  
-------------------------------snip---------------------------------------------------------  
Comparing files qualified by *  
  at Source path             C:\Orig\  
  with Target path           L:\Copy\  
using 8388608 bytes buffer size  
 
 
XCOMP118: Error SYS3 returned by DosFindFirst() at Line 1130  
 
XCOMP005: 1 directory(ies) could not be opened. This may be caused by non  
accessible directories due to ACLs (e.g. on HPFS386), an  
incorrect/outdated file system driver (e.g CD-ROM) or file system  
corruption. XCOMP007: 0 file(s) compared successfully, 0 file(s) compared  
totally.  
 
-------------------------------------snip-----------------------------------------------------  
 
The XCOMP118 error message (a fatal one) line is greek to me.  I tried  
help 3, help sys3, help sys0003, help doscalls with one result--nothing.   
How to find Line 1130 is another mystery.  
 
The XCOMP005 error message may be the reason 3 of the files in C:\ were  
not copied to L:.  But how do I find them?  Maybe they are in Boot  
Manager?  
 
Any help will be most appreciated.
